WebSep 9, 2016 · The PRIMARY KEY of a rowid table (if there is one) is usually not the true primary key for the table, in the sense that it is not the unique key used by the underlying B-tree storage engine. The exception to this rule is when the rowid table declares an INTEGER PRIMARY KEY. WebIn the relational model of databases, a primary key is a specific choice of a minimal set of attributes that uniquely specify a tuple in a relation (). Informally, a primary key is "which attributes identify a record," and in simple cases constitute a single attribute: a unique ID.
